9

iTunesConnectWebサイトから売上レポートやその他のデータを取得するためのさまざまなオプションを検討しています。AppleはAPIを提供していないので、私が見つけたすべてのソリューションはページのスクレイピングに基づいています。

私たちが提供する製品の情報が必要なので、すべてのiTunesアカウントをサードパーティのサービスに提供するのはそれほど幸せではありません。これが、私が自分でそれをこすり取るか、サーバー上で実行される製品を使用したい理由です。

私の質問は次のとおりです。

  • 誰かがアップルがウェブフロントエンドを変更する頻度を経験していますか?
  • 1台のサーバーからサイトへの最大リクエストを誰かが経験したことがありますか?リンゴに追放されるのが怖い。
  • 深刻な問題を引き起こす他に私が心に留めておかなければならないことはありますか?

誰かが私が見たツールに興味がある場合は、ここにリストがあります:

サービス:

製品:

オープンソースツール:

アップデート:

カービィのPythonスクリプト(https://github.com/kirbyt/appdailysales)を使い始めましたが、非常にうまく機能しています。

4

4 に答える 4

1

iPhoneでAppSalesMobileを使用しています。かなり早く更新されます。私が使用するもう1つのスクリプトは、salestrends.shです。これは、データベースなどに簡単にインポートできるように、レポートをフォルダーにダウンロードするだけです。

アプリがどの国で紹介されているかを知りたい場合は、私のiTunesFeaturedCheckスクリプトを使用できます。

また、より多くのリンクでこの質問をチェックしてください。

于 2010-12-29T20:47:14.373 に答える
1

誰かがアップルがウェブフロントエンドを変更する頻度を経験していますか?

私はiTunesConnectのすべてについて話すことはできず、毎日の売上レポートをダウンロードするだけです。私のスクリプトは堅実で、2009年11月から2010年9月までの間に1回の変更は必要ありませんでした。これは、Appleが新しいWebサイトを公開した2010年9月に変更されました。これは古いスクリプトを壊し、新しいスクリプトを作成する必要がありました。新しいWebサイトを公開して以来、私はAppleからの微調整を処理するために、数日ごとに変更を加えています。微調整がすぐに終了することを願っています。

appdailysales.pyのダウンロードページをご覧ください。日付は、私がスクリプトに変更を加える頻度の概要を示します。

https://github.com/kirbyt/appdailysales

繰り返しになりますが、これは日次の売上レポート専用です。iTCの他の領域がどのくらいの頻度で変更されるかはわかりません。

1台のサーバーからサイトへの最大リクエストを誰かが経験したことがありますか?リンゴに追放されるのが怖い。

私はこれを経験していませんが、私のサーバーは1日に1回だけスクリプトを実行します。スクリプトで作業しているときにiTCを頻繁にヒットしますが、Appleのサーバーに負荷をかけるには十分ではありません。

深刻な問題を引き起こす他に私が心に留めておかなければならないことはありますか?

何があなたをAppleに悩ませるのかはわかりませんが、深刻な頭痛の種となるのはWebサイトの変更です。新しいバージョンのWebサイトでは、画面のスクレイピングが簡単になりますが、新しいスクリプトを作成する必要がありました。Appleは、彼らが何かを変えているということをあなたに知らせません。画面スクレイパーの何かが壊れた後、あなたはそれを見つけます。

毎日のデータに依存している場合は、すべてを削除して必要な修正を行う必要があります。そして、Appleが将来別の新しいサイトを展開することを妨げるものは何もない。

お役に立てば幸いです。

-カービィ

于 2010-10-05T13:35:36.200 に答える
1

AppleのAutoingestionツールを試すこともできます。ここのドキュメント

于 2013-06-03T22:23:14.633 に答える
0

appdailysalesは、私が見つけた中で最高のツールです。

スクリプトがtxtファイルを保存するだけでなく、ITCデータをMySQLデータベースに自動的に配置するように変更しました。そして、カービィが指摘したように、私もそれを1日1回しか実行せず、すべてが機能しているように見えます。これまでのところ、Appleによってブロックされているものはありません。

スクリプトの解読に関しては、Appleが毎日の売上レポートを14日間保持していることは良いことの1つです(最後にチェックしました)。これは、スクリプトが壊れた場合でも、スクリプトを修正して日次の売上レポートを取得するのに数日かかることを意味します。

幸運を。

ケビン

于 2010-10-23T00:25:12.663 に答える